Item 5.07 Submission of Matters to a Vote of Security Holders.
The Annual Meeting of Stockholders (the "Annual Meeting") of Protara Therapeutics, Inc. (the "Company") was held on June 12, 2026. As of April 15, 2026, the record date for the Annual Meeting, there were 55,060,500 shares of the Company's common stock outstanding and entitled to vote. A summary of the matters voted upon at the Annual Meeting and the final voting results are set forth below.
Proposal 1. Election of Directors.
The Company's stockholders elected the three persons listed below as Class III directors, each to serve on the Company's Board of Directors until the Company's 2029 Annual Meeting of Stockholders and until their respective successors are duly elected and qualified. The final voting results are as follows:
| Votes For |
Votes Withheld |
Broker Non-Votes |
||||||||||
| Jesse Shefferman | 26,672,259 | 4,241,606 | 14,185,811 | |||||||||
| Barry Flannelly, Pharm.D. | 25,409,066 | 5,504,799 | 14,185,811 | |||||||||
| Cynthia Smith | 22,371,125 | 8,542,740 | 14,185,811 | |||||||||
Proposal 2. Ratification of the Selection of Independent Registered Public Accounting Firm.
The Company's stockholders ratified the selection by the Company's Audit Committee of the Board of Ernst and Young LLP as the Company's independent registered public accounting firm for the fiscal year ending December 31, 2026. The final voting results are as follows:
| Votes For | Votes Against | Abstentions | ||
| 45,012,036 | 74,615 | 13,025 |
Proposal 3. Approval, on an Advisory Basis, of the Compensation of the Company's Named Executive Officers.
The Company's stockholders approved, on an advisory basis, the compensation of the Company's named executive officers, as disclosed in the Company's definitive proxy statement for the Annual Meeting. The final voting results are as follows:
| Votes For | Votes Against | Abstentions | Broker Non-Votes | |||
| 29,208,205 | 1,656,994 | 48,666 | 14,185,811 |
Proposal 4. Vote, on an Advisory Basis, on the Frequency of the Say-On-Pay vote.
The Company's stockholders voted, on an advisory basis, that the stockholder advisory vote to approve the compensation of the Company's named executive officers should occur every one year. The final voting results are as follows:
| One Year | Two Years | Three Years | Abstentions | Broker Non-Votes | ||||
| 26,766,824 | 660,775 | 3,441,894 | 44,372 | 14,185,811 |
